Abstract:

One of the most important aspects of disaster management is how to prevent and to reduce the number of fatalities after earthquake. For this purpose, rescue grope must work their duties at the least time. Because of damaging roads and increasing trip demanding, capacities of roads are decreased or they are reached at F level of service after earthquake. At this research, the O_D matrix is assumed among five cities which are damaged at earthquake and also it is assumed that the matrix remains constantly on before and after earthquake. The value, quality of road damaging and their capacities are determined by HCS 1.4 software. Then, travel time equation is obtained in traffic, and assigned tips are proposed to available routes by optimization system. After determining of traffic assignment at every route, the routs with shortest travel time is selected. These routes are used by rescuing group.

 

Keywords:

critical condition, road damaging, decreasing capacity, travel time, and trip assignment.
